I am having issues getting XBMC to work on Ubuntu 11.04. I have an Acer Aspire 7741-4433, and I have installed XBMC, but when I try and run it I get the following error:

"XBMC needs hardware accelerated OpenGL rendering. Install an appropriate graphics driver."

I am not sure what I should do, so I go to the command line and throw in the following command:

lspci

To see what video card I have and I am running, and this is the output that I get:

00:02.0 VGA compatible controller: Intel Corporation Core Processor Integrated Graphics Controller (rev 18)

So I am not sure what type of video card this is, or how I can get a driver for it, but if anyone can assist I would greatly appreciate it. Thank you all in advance.
